Cities: Skylines – Development Team Will Continue To Lend Support to the Game

Colossal Order CEO Mariina Hallikainen on future updates for Cities: Skylines.

The developer for Cities Skyline apparently has some plans for the series to grow and expand to its full potential. In an interview with Techradar, Colossal Order CEO Mariina Hallikainen stated that the team will continue to lend support to the game.

She further stated “I’m hoping that will be some years in the future because there’s so many ideas we want to add to the game before going there.” However there are tons of modders that add some pretty amazing stuff to the game, so much so that the developers feel that they no longer need to do anything more to the game. However Hallikainen said Colossal Order wants to stretch itself and do what the modders are incapable of doing.

She stated, “We want to make things that are really grand and big, and we’re not sure how easy natural disasters would be for modders to do. To have developers working on big features like that would be beneficial for all Skylines players because we need to remember that the majority of players don’t use mods. We don’t have plans to work on natural disasters yet, but it would be cool to have because we already have the water system in place.”

Cities: Skylines has been a commercially successful, selling over 1 million copies.
